China welcomes Japanese PM's early visit
+ -
19:39, December 11, 2007

 Comment  Tell A Friend
 Print Format  Save Article
China on Tuesday welcomed Japanese Prime Minister Yasuo Fukuda to visit the country at the time that is convenient to both sides.

Foreign Ministry spokesman Qin Gang told a regular press briefing that Yasuo Fukuda had told Chinese Premier Wen Jiabao in Singapore last month that he hoped to visit the country at an early date, possibly within this year or at the beginning of next year.

The two sides are in close contacts on specific arrangement for his China trip, Qin added.

Source: Xinhua
